Subject: Notarised deed — Ashgrove parcel transfer

Dispatch desk,

The notarised deed for the Ashgrove parcel transfer is sealed in a rigid document sleeve and ready for collection at reception. It must travel flat, signed-for at every custody change, and go directly to the Dunmere registry office before closing. No photocopies are permitted in transit. The courier must be given the following hand-over instruction:

drop instructions, bahif-bahip: the norax feniel courier leaves the drumir kaseth rusir ledger at gate 1983 under passcode 849948

Hey, quick handover on the cron migration. We're moving the old Nightjar cron jobs into the Loomflow workflow engine — about 60% done. The remaining jobs are listed in the migration tracker, roughly in priority order. Watch out for the billing-rollup job; it's timezone-sensitive and bit me twice. If Loomflow's scheduler store locks you out (it did once last week), you'll need to unseal it with the recovery passphrase below.

unlock words, fawif-bahaf: aldath-silok-holdor-kasvan-sorius-praeth-juleth-prawyn-fraath-gilael

**Q: PickPath is generating empty pick lists — what do I do?**

This usually means the PickPath optimizer lost its sync with the Larkfield warehouse inventory feed. First, check the ingest lag metric; anything over ten minutes will cause the solver to discard stale bins. Restarting the feed consumer clears it in most cases. If lists stay empty after two restart attempts, the bin-mapping table may be corrupted, which requires a manual rebuild by the Fulfillment Platform team. Page them via the address below.

billing contact of fajog-fafop = fraox.istdor@nelvrosys.corp

**Ticket BW-1142: blue-green flip stalled for billing worker.** Hey on-call — the blue-green deploy for the Ledgerspin billing worker got stuck halfway last night. Green pool came up healthy but traffic never flipped, so blue kept chewing the queue. Probably the readiness gate again. If it recurs, drain green manually and retry. The stuck rollout corresponds to the build token below.

session token of kagup-hahaf = htk3_2b8